Zero-Knowledge Proofs in Cross-Chain Bridges: Revolutionizing Trust with Blockchain Technology
The burgeoning world of blockchain technology, while revolutionary, has long grappled with a fundamental challenge: fragmentation. Each blockchain operates as an independent ecosystem, a digital island with its own rules, assets, and communities. As the industry matures, the need for seamless interaction between these disparate networks has become paramount, giving rise to the critical infrastructure known as cross-chain bridges.
However, these crucial connectors, designed to facilitate the movement of digital assets and data, have also become notorious for their vulnerabilities, posing significant risks to crypto security and undermining trust. Enter Zero-Knowledge Proofs (ZKPs) – a cryptographic breakthrough poised to fundamentally transform how cross-chain bridges operate, injecting a new level of trust and efficiency into the interconnected blockchain landscape.
The Imperative of Cross-Chain Bridges: Connecting Digital Silos
Imagine a global financial system where banks cannot communicate with each other, or a web where websites are isolated. This is a simplified analogy for the multi-chain universe without bridges. Cross-chain bridges are essential for realizing the full potential of decentralized finance (DeFi), enabling users to:
- Move tokens and data between different blockchains (e.g., ERC-20 tokens from Ethereum to a faster, cheaper chain).
- Access diverse applications and services, such as participating in yield farming opportunities on one chain with assets from another.
- Leverage different chain strengths – for instance, using Ethereum for high-value transactions and a Layer 2 scaling solution like Arbitrum or Optimism for everyday interactions.
- Facilitate activities like liquidity mining across various protocols, maximizing returns for participants.
Without robust and secure bridges, the promise of a truly interoperable Web3 development environment remains unfulfilled. The ability to seamlessly transfer assets impacts everything from cryptocurrency trading strategies to the viability of the burgeoning metaverse economy and the growth of the NFT marketplace. It also directly influences the overall token economics of various projects, enabling broader distribution and utility.
The Trust Problem: Achilles' Heel of Traditional Bridges
Despite their necessity, traditional cross-chain bridges have been plagued by inherent weaknesses. Many rely on centralized or semi-decentralized multisig schemes, or complex smart contracts that become single points of failure. This reliance on trust, whether in a custodian or a specific set of validators, introduces significant crypto security risks.
The headlines speak for themselves: in recent years, billions of dollars in digital assets have been lost due to bridge hacks. The Ronin Bridge attack, the Wormhole exploit, and the Nomad Bridge incident are stark reminders of the vulnerabilities inherent in these systems. These events not only result in massive financial losses but also erode public confidence, impacting overall crypto investment sentiment and influencing crypto market analysis.
"The security vulnerabilities in cross-chain bridges represent one of the most significant threats to the wider blockchain ecosystem, making innovative cryptographic solutions like ZKPs not just an advantage, but a necessity for the future of interoperability."
Blockchain Security Expert, 2023
The ongoing challenge of establishing clear and effective crypto regulations for these complex systems further complicates the landscape, making robust, trust-minimized technical solutions even more critical.
Enter Zero-Knowledge Proofs: A Paradigm Shift in Verification
Zero-Knowledge Proofs are a cryptographic method where one party (the prover) can prove to another party (the verifier) that a statement is true, without revealing any information about the statement itself beyond its validity. In essence, you can prove you know a secret without ever telling anyone what the secret is.
This concept, while seemingly abstract, holds immense power for enhancing crypto security and privacy across various blockchain applications, including cross-chain bridges. By leveraging ZKPs, bridges can verify the validity of transactions or state changes on a source chain without needing to fully replicate or trust the source chain's entire state. This drastically reduces the amount of information that needs to be transmitted and, more importantly, the level of trust required in external entities.
Popular types of ZKPs include zk-SNARKs (Zero-Knowledge Succinct Non-Interactive Argument of Knowledge) and zk-STARKs (Zero-Knowledge Scalable Transparent Argument of Knowledge), which are also foundational technologies for many Layer 2 scaling solutions like zk-Rollups.
ZKPs in Action: Revolutionizing Cross-Chain Bridge Architecture
When applied to cross-chain bridges, ZKPs enable a fundamentally different, more secure, and trust-minimized architecture. Here's how they can revolutionize the process:
- Proof Generation: When a user initiates a transfer of digital assets from Chain A to Chain B, a ZKP is generated on Chain A. This proof cryptographically verifies that the transaction occurred correctly on Chain A (e.g., tokens were locked or burned) without revealing specific transaction details or the entire state of Chain A.
- Proof Verification: The generated ZKP is then submitted to Chain B. A light client or a dedicated ZKP verifier smart contract on Chain B can then cryptographically verify the validity of this proof.
- Asset Release/Minting: Upon successful verification of the ZKP, Chain B can confidently mint new tokens or release pre-locked tokens to the user on its network.
This approach offers several transformative benefits:
- Enhanced Crypto Security: The bridge no longer needs to trust a set of external validators or rely on a centralized oracle to attest to the state of another chain. The cryptographic proof itself guarantees validity, minimizing attack vectors.
- Reduced Trust Assumptions: Users don't need to trust third parties or even the bridge operators with their funds. The trust is placed in the mathematics of the ZKP.
- Improved Privacy: While not the primary goal for all bridge designs, ZKPs can also be used to selectively reveal only necessary information, enhancing user privacy.
- Efficiency and Scalability: ZKPs can significantly reduce the data that needs to be processed on the destination chain, contributing to better efficiency and potentially supporting future Layer 2 scaling solutions for bridges themselves.
For users interacting with their `metamask wallet`, `coinbase wallet`, `mew wallet`, or `enkrypt wallet`, this means a more secure and seamless experience when transferring funds. The increased reliability fosters greater `stablecoin adoption` across different networks, facilitating smoother `cryptocurrency trading` and `decentralized finance` operations.
Comparing Bridge Architectures: Traditional vs. ZKP-Powered
To better understand the impact, let's compare a simplified view of traditional and ZKP-powered bridge architectures:
| Feature | Traditional (e.g., Multi-sig, Centralized) | ZKP-Powered (e.g., ZK-Bridge) |
|---|---|---|
| Core Trust Model | Trust in external validators, multisig signers, or centralized operators. | Trust in cryptographic proof (mathematics). |
| Verification Method | Validators observe & attest to source chain events; relay signed messages. | Source chain state change summarized into a ZKP; verified by smart contracts on destination chain. |
| Crypto Security Vulnerabilities | Centralized points of failure, collusion risk, oracle manipulation, smart contracts exploits. | Only vulnerability is in the ZKP circuit design or underlying cryptography (highly scrutinized). |
| Data Transferred | Full transaction details, signed messages, potentially large state data. | Compact, cryptographic proof. |
| Governance Model | Often relies on centralized entities or DAO governance for upgrades/parameter changes. | Can be designed with DAO governance for upgrades, but core security relies on math. |
| Impact on User Experience | Potential for delays, higher fees, security concerns. | Faster, more secure, transparent transfers, enhancing confidence for users of any popular wallet. |
Beyond Bridges: The Broader Impact of ZKPs on Web3
The implications of ZKPs extend far beyond just cross-chain bridges. They are foundational to the future of Web3 development, enabling a host of privacy-preserving and scalable applications:
- Identity Management: Users can prove aspects of their identity (e.g., "I am over 18") without revealing their date of birth or name.
- Private Transactions: Enhancing privacy for cryptocurrency trading by allowing proof of valid transactions without revealing amounts or participants.
- Scalable Blockchains: As seen with Layer 2 scaling solutions, ZKPs allow for off-chain computation with on-chain verification, drastically increasing transaction throughput.
- Gaming and Metaverse: Enabling verifiable randomness, fair play, and complex interactions within the metaverse economy without revealing sensitive game state.
- NFT Marketplace: Proving ownership or authenticity of NFTs without exposing underlying sensitive data.
As blockchain technology continues to evolve, ZKPs are set to play an increasingly vital role in shaping a more private, secure, and interconnected digital future. This will inevitably influence token economics, crypto market analysis, and even the future trajectory of crypto regulations as new capabilities emerge.
